Here are the essential units for a Certified Specialist Programme in Supply Chain Security for Food Businesses:

Supply Chain Security Fundamentals: Introduction to supply chain security, threats, and risks in the food industry.

Food Defense and Biosecurity: Understanding food defense principles, biosecurity measures, and implementing protective strategies.

Transportation and Logistics Security: Managing security risks during transportation, warehouse management, and inventory control.

Regulatory Compliance and Legal Frameworks: Overview of global food safety regulations, certifications, and legal requirements for supply chain security.

Supply Chain Risk Assessment and Management: Identifying, evaluating, and mitigating supply chain risks to ensure food safety and security.

Crisis Management and Business Continuity Planning: Developing plans to respond to disruptions, emergencies, and crises in the food supply chain.

Technology and Cybersecurity in Supply Chain Management: Implementing technology solutions and cybersecurity measures to protect the supply chain.

Collaboration and Partnerships in Supply Chain Security: Building relationships with suppliers, customers, and regulatory bodies to strengthen supply chain security.

Career path

In the UK food industry, the Certified Specialist Programme in Supply Chain Security is gaining popularity. This programme ensures the safety and security of food products throughout the supply chain process. Here are some key roles in this field and their respective market trends: 1. **Supply Chain Analyst**: These professionals are responsible for monitoring and improving the efficiency of the supply chain. With a 30% job market share in the UK, they earn an average salary of £30,000 to £45,000 per year. 2. **Quality Control Specialist**: Ensuring product quality and adherence to regulatory standards, these specialists hold 25% of the jobs in the UK market. Their salary ranges from £25,000 to £40,000 per year. 3. **Logistics Coordinator**: Handling transportation, warehousing, and distribution, logistics coordinators make up 20% of the jobs in this sector. Their salary range is from £22,000 to £35,000 per year. 4. **Procurement Specialist**: In charge of sourcing and negotiating contracts for goods and services, these specialists account for 15% of the jobs. Their salary ranges from £28,000 to £45,000 per year. 5. **Food Safety Auditor**: Ensuring compliance with food safety regulations, auditors comprise 10% of the jobs in this industry. They earn an average salary of £30,000 to £45,000 per year. With the increasing demand for food safety and supply chain security, these roles are expected to grow in the coming years.
